George (Kokos) Leonidas, a "journalist of the old guard" at the age of 87, passed away yesterday Wednesday and will be buried tomorrow, Friday, according to an announcement by the Cyprus Writers' Union.

During his long journalistic career, G. Leonidas worked for the newspapers "Eleftheria" and "Agon", while he was also a correspondent for the Athenian News Agency in the period 1974-2004. He was also a correspondent of several Athenian newspapers such as "I Kathimerini", "Mesimvrini" and "To Vima", but also of the expatriate newspaper of New York "Proini", it is added.

Leonidas was one of the founding members of the Cyprus Writers' Union in 1959 and brought the number 7 to the register of members of the organization while he was also one of the founders of the Veterans Journalists Branch of the PSC in which he was vice president since its founding in 2010.
